Method for detecting voltage zero cross near fault in travelling wave protection
A voltage zero-crossing, traveling wave protection technology, applied in emergency protection circuit devices, fault locations, measuring electricity and other directions, can solve the problems of difficult detection of weak traveling wave signals, protection refusal or misoperation, etc., to achieve reliable and detection methods. handy effect

[0027] The research shows that: when the fault is near the voltage zero crossing, most of the wavelet transform waveforms of the current traveling wave are far away from the time axis, and when the fault is not near the voltage zero crossing, most of the wavelet transform waveforms of the current traveling wave are near the time axis, Therefore, the identification of faults near the voltage zero crossing should be judged as a whole, not just based on some points in the waveform. The concrete implementation steps of this method are as follows:
[0028] (1) When the traveling wave protection detects the threshold traveling wave, it starts and records the three-phase current traveling waves;
[0029] (2) Use the phase-mode transformation matrix T formula to calculate three linear-mode traveling waves and their energy, and select a linear-mode traveling wave with the largest energy for the following calculation; the phase-mode transformation matrix is T = ...
